What affordable attractions should backpackers visit in Los Andes?
Los Andes is known for its beautiful natural surroundings. You can visit the stunning Termas de Jahuel, a natural hot springs area, or explore the picturesque Parque Aconcagua, a great spot for hiking and enjoying the fresh mountain air. Both are easily accessible by public transport and offer a budget-friendly way to experience the beauty of the Andes.

What’s the best budget-friendly way to reach Los Andes?
The most affordable way to reach Los Andes is by taking a bus from Santiago, the capital city. Several bus companies operate frequent services with fares starting from 5,000 Chilean pesos. You can find affordable tickets online or at bus terminals in Santiago.

What's the best time of the year to visit Los Andes?
The best time to visit Los Andes is during the spring and autumn months, from September to November and March to May. The weather is pleasant, with warm days and cool nights, ideal for exploring the city and surrounding areas. You can also enjoy the vibrant colours of the changing seasons.
